Security Bulletin
This security bulletin contains one low risk vulnerability.
EUVDB-ID: #VU8118
Risk: Low
CVSSv4.0: 2.7 [C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:L/VI:N/VA:N/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N/E:U/U:Clear]
CVE-ID: CVE-2017-7551
CWE-ID:
CWE-307 - Improper Restriction of Excessive Authentication Attempts
Exploit availability: No
DescriptionThe vulnerability allows remote users to perform brute-force attack on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to different return codes returned on password attempts. A remote attacker can perform password brute-force attacks during account lockout and obtain valid user's credentials.
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in unauthorized access to the system.
Update the affected packages.
